Transaction 4bbdc90f90d489ca84bffbdca004713521a2091a64b1d2cf56b96e06c0e136eb

1 Input
2 Outputs
  • 4bbdc90f90d489ca84bffbdca004713521a2091a64b1d2cf56b96e06c0e136eb:0
  • value  253619
    address  3M1SkezZhBRtMmEhik2rzB12w5YaDW8upv
  • 4bbdc90f90d489ca84bffbdca004713521a2091a64b1d2cf56b96e06c0e136eb:1
  • value  157760207
    address  3Dxvjt7N8sbeUoTbASF5dBqEeSMc1o7Pk1